What is the average salary in Steamboat Springs, CO?

The average salary in Steamboat Springs, CO is $58,513 per year.

Job seekers in Steamboat Springs, CO, have many opportunities with competitive salaries. The average yearly salary stands at $58,513. This offers a solid base for various careers available in the area.

The salary distribution shows a spread across different income levels. Many professionals earn between $31,250 and $130,000 a year. This variety means there are positions suitable for different experience levels and skill sets. Here is a closer look at the salary distribution:

  • 16.45% earn around $31,250
  • 22.09% earn around $40,227
  • 21.86% earn around $49,205
  • 11.07% earn around $58,182
  • 5.81% earn around $67,159
  • 4.16% earn around $76,136
  • 5.36% earn around $85,114
  • 4.36% earn around $94,091
  • 1.89% earn around $103,068
  • 0.94% earn around $112,045
  • 1.02% earn around $121,023
  • An additional 1.02% earn up to $130,000

How does the cost of living in Steamboat Springs, CO compare to the national average?

The cost of living in Steamboat Springs, CO, is notably higher than the nationwide average. Housing costs, for example, stand at 85% above the national average, making this aspect particularly expensive. Groceries, utilities, and miscellaneous items also cost more, with increases of 5%, 10%, and 20%, respectively. Transportation and healthcare are slightly below the average, at 5% and 2% less.
